Description

This telephone is like a Nordic jewel on the desk. It was manufactured by the Danish company Kjøbenhavns Telefon Aktieselskab, which at the time was a key player in the field of telecommunications. Its body combines creamy white metal with brass details, giving it a refined appearance. The handset with its white grooved grip is connected by a green fabric cable that feels more like a delicate ornament.

The rotary dial is located at the center of the base, and its brass surface gleams like the face of an antique watch. The telephone is heavy, stable, and gives the impression that it was designed not only for function but for representation. On the underside, you’ll find the manufacturer’s label, confirming its origin and authenticity.

Kjøbenhavns Telefon is like a gramophone among telephones – technically precise, visually captivating, and through its entire presence, it proves that even communication was a matter of style.
